Baildon station is designed for accessibility and convenience. While it does not have a ticket office with staff on site, passengers can easily purchase and collect tickets using the available ticket machines. These machines are accessible to all, ensuring that collecting tickets bought online or on-the-go is a hassle-free experience. An induction loop is also available for those requiring hearing assistance, ensuring inclusivity.
For those who value mobility, the station's step-free access and scooter-friendly environment make it straightforward to navigate. Although there are no accessible toilets or staff to provide help onsite, assistance is available via the onboard conductor. The waiting shelters on the platform offer a place to relax while waiting for your train, though there are no direct seating areas or lounges to enjoy.

Though Newton Aycliffe Train Station does not boast a ticket office, it does provide accessible ticket machines so passengers can collect tickets easily. This station prioritizes accessibility wherever possible, with induction loops and ramps available for train access. Step-free access is available on certain platforms, although note that reaching some areas might involve a lengthy route if avoiding steps.
In terms of passenger support, travelers should be aware that there are no staff available on-site for assistance. However, help can be sought by using the helpline number at 08002006060. The station also lacks several common amenities such as waiting rooms, refreshments, and toilets, but don't let that deter you from using it as a launchpad for your travels.
